Had only the second online shopping delivery from Sainsbury's, we were very disappointed. We had many products that were passing the sell by date the next day. We rang and did get a refund but were told, they should have been highlighted on the receipt and if they had then there wasn't anything we could have done. We were told it is Sainsbury's policy to send out short-dated products if possible, unlike ASDA that have 3 day minimums. So we won't be using Sainsbury's again.
